Its still early in the tournament 15/30 blinds and i didnt really wanna risk most my stack on this hand. How would you have played this?


Party Poker No-Limit Hold'em Tourney, Big Blind is t30 (8 handed)

MP2 (t364)
CO (t780)
Button (t725)
SB (t1290)
Hero (t1230)
UTG (t1901)
UTG+1 (t760)
MP1 (t950)

Preflop: Hero is BB with 6/images/graemlins/club.gif, 2/images/graemlins/club.gif.
UTG folds, UTG+1 folds, MP1 calls t30, MP2 folds, CO folds, Button folds, SB folds, Hero checks.

Flop: (t75) 6/images/graemlins/heart.gif, T/images/graemlins/diamond.gif, 7/images/graemlins/club.gif <font color="blue">(2 players)</font>
Hero checks, <font color="CC3333">MP1 bets t30</font>, Hero calls t30.

Turn: (t135) T/images/graemlins/club.gif <font color="blue">(2 players)</font>
Hero checks, <font color="CC3333">MP1 bets t30</font>, Hero calls t30.

River: (t195) K/images/graemlins/club.gif <font color="blue">(2 players)</font>
Hero checks, <font color="CC3333">MP1 bets t500</font>, Hero folds.

I figure theres only 135 in the pot so im not losing THAT much by folding but something just didnt seem right in his 500 bet.

That is a bizarre bet. To me it looks like a flopped straight or a turned full, but who knows.

As the other poster said, things would be clearer if you had bet the river. Imagine MP with a fairly typical hand like A7 - you can't rely on him to bet the river but if you bet reasonably small you'll probably get a call. I would have bet 100 on the river. A large raise then means business and you can fold.
